Salmon in Coconut Milk Gravy

I loved the unique taste of this fish curry. The flavor of coconut milk just played with my palates for a long time. 

Ingredients:
Onion : 1/2 (Finely Chopped)
Tomato : 1
Oil : 1 tbsp
Mustard Seeds : 1 tsp
Curry Leaves : 5-6
Green Chilli : 2 -3

Marinate fish with :
Coconut Milk : 1/2 cup
Chilli Powder : 2 tsp
Lemon Juice : 1 tsp
Ginger Garlic Paste : 1 tsp
Salt

1. Marinate the fish with ingredients under marinate.
2. In a pan heat oil and temper with mustard seeds, curry leaves and green chilli.
3. Add chopped onions and fry till they turn brown. Now add chopped tomatoes and cook till mushy.
4. Add the marinated fish and cook till it comes to a boil

P.S : The quantity of all the items can be varied. And each time it would be innovative.

Dahi Chicken

This is yet another chicken curry from my kitchen. A simple chicken curry which requires the least amount of investment in making plus that tangy sourness of the curd makes it irresistible. I found this recipe from a facebook foodgroup.

Ingredients :

Chicken : 3/4 kg
Oil : 2 tbsp
Red Chillies : 2
Curry Leaves : 5-6
Onion : 1 large (thinly sliced)
Bay Leaf  : 1
Cloves : 2
Cinnamon :1 inch
Salt according to Taste
Kasuri Methi : 1 tsp
Pepper Powder : 1 tsp
Coriander Leaves : For Ganishing

For Marination :
Curd : 1/2 cup
Ginger Garlic Paste : 1 tsp
Red Chilli Powder : 2 tsp
Turmeric Powder : 1/2 tsp
Garam Masala : 1 tsp

Procedure :
1. Marinate the chicken with the ingredients given under marination and refrigerate for half an hour.
2. Heat kadai add oil, red chillies, curry leaves, bay leaf, cloves and cinnamon.
3. Add finely chopped onions and cook till they turn slightly brown in color.
4. Add the marinated chicken, salt and water.
5. Cover and cook till the chicken.
6. Once 3/4th of the chicken is cooked add kasuri methi, pepper powder and garam masala and cook the chicken completely.
7. Garnish with chopped coriander leaves.

Crab Sukkha

Ingredients :

Crab : 2 leg pieces (Here in US we get large cooked leg pieces; you can use 1kg of normal crabs)
Oil : 1 tbsp
Mustard Seeds : 1/2 tsp
Curry Leaves : 10-12
Onion : 1
Tamarind Paste : Soak a gooseberry sized tamarind ball in half cup of hot water
Salt according to Taste

For Masala :
Coriander Seeds : 2 tbsp
Cumin Seeds : 1/2 tsp
Poppy Seeds : 1.5 tsp
Fenugreek Seeds : 1/2 tsp
Mustard Seeds : 1/2 tsp
Kashmiri Chilli : 8-9
Byadagi Chilli : 7-8
Garlic Pods : 4-5
Grated Coconut : 1/2 cup

Procedure:
1. Clean the crabs and set it aside; Dry roast the ingredients under Masala and grind it into a smooth paste with a little water.
2. In a pan heat oil and temper with mustard seeds and curry leaves.
3. Add sliced onions and fry till they turn pink. Add tamarind paste into it followed by crab (let it cook in the steam).
4. Since mine was cooked I added the paste directly. Add 1/2 cup water and cook for 5 min till the water is dried.
